@charset "UTF-8";:root{font-family:system-ui,Avenir,Helvetica,Arial,sans-serif;line-height:1.5;font-weight:400;color-scheme:light dark;color:#ffffffde;background-color:#242424;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{font-weight:500;color:#646cff;text-decoration:inherit}a:hover{color:#535bf2}body{margin:0;display:flex;place-items:center;min-width:320px;min-height:100vh}h1{font-size:3.2em;line-height:1.1}button{border-radius:8px;border:1px solid transparent;padding:.6em 1.2em;font-size:1em;font-weight:500;font-family:inherit;background-color:#1a1a1a;cursor:pointer;transition:border-color .25s}button:hover{border-color:#646cff}button:focus,button:focus-visible{outline:4px auto -webkit-focus-ring-color}@media (prefers-color-scheme: light){:root{color:#213547;background-color:#fff}a:hover{color:#747bff}button{background-color:#f9f9f9}}*{margin:0;padding:0;box-sizing:border-box;outline:none;text-decoration:none;list-style-type:none;font-family:Cormorant Garamond,serif}html{font-size:62.5%}.navbar{position:fixed;z-index:100;width:100%;top:1rem;display:flex;justify-content:space-evenly;align-items:center}.menu{display:none}.logo{height:6rem}.nav-list{display:flex;justify-content:center}.nav-list-mobile,.collapse{display:none}.nav-link{font-size:1.5rem;color:#fff;width:15rem;margin:0 3rem;text-transform:uppercase;border:.1rem solid #fff;text-align:center;padding:.2rem 0;letter-spacing:.1rem;position:relative;overflow:hidden}.nav-link:before{content:"";position:absolute;width:150%;height:5rem;background-color:#d50000;left:-20%;transform:rotate(-40deg) translate(-4rem);transform-origin:left bottom;opacity:.8;transition:left .3s}.nav-link:hover:before{left:110%}.page-btn{position:fixed;z-index:100;top:50%;transform:translateY(-50%);background-color:transparent;border:none}.left-btn{left:4rem}.left-btn img{transform:rotate(-90deg)}.right-btn{right:4rem}.right-btn img{transform:rotate(90deg)}.page-btn img{width:4rem;opacity:.4;cursor:pointer;transition:opacity .2s}.page-btn img:hover{opacity:1}.progress-wrapper{position:fixed;z-index:100;bottom:2rem;left:3rem}.progress{margin:1rem 0;text-align:center}.progress h2{font-size:2.5rem;font-weight:300;color:#fff}.circle-wrapper{display:flex}.circle{width:1rem;height:1rem;border:.1rem solid #fff;border-radius:50%;margin:0 .3rem;transition:background-color .3s}.circle-1{background-color:#ddd}.wrapper{width:100vw;height:100vh;max-height:100vh;position:relative;overflow:hidden}section{width:100%;height:100%;position:absolute;left:0;overflow:hidden;transition:left 1.5s}.section-1{z-index:50}.section-wrapper{width:inherit;height:inherit;transform:scale(1.5);transition:all 2s}.section-1-wrapper{background:linear-gradient(#00000080,#0006),url(/imgs/section-1-bg.jpg) center no-repeat;background-size:cover}.section-1-heading-wrapper{position:absolute;top:70%;left:50%;transform:translate(-50%,-50%)}.section-1-heading{font-size:10rem;font-weight:300;color:#fff;text-transform:capitalize;letter-spacing:.1rem;border-bottom:.2rem solid #d50000;text-align:right;-webkit-user-select:none;user-select:none}.section-2{z-index:40}.section-2-wrapper{background:linear-gradient(#000c,#000000e6),url(/imgs/section-2-bg.jpg) center no-repeat;background-size:cover;display:flex;align-items:center;justify-content:space-evenly}.sale{display:flex;flex-direction:column;align-items:center;justify-content:center}.sale-bag{opacity:.9;width:45rem}.sale-btn{width:20rem;height:5rem;font-size:2rem;font-weight:300;text-transform:uppercase;letter-spacing:.1rem;background-color:transparent;color:#fff;margin-top:4rem;border:.1rem solid #fff;transition:background-color .2s}.sale-btn:hover{background-color:#d50000}.wine-bottle{opacity:.6;width:80rem}.section-3{z-index:30;background-color:#000}.section-3-wrapper{background:linear-gradient(#0000004d,#000000e6),url(/imgs/section-3-bg.jpg) center no-repeat;background-size:cover;display:flex;align-items:center;justify-content:center}.section-3-heading{font-size:20rem;color:#ccc;text-transform:uppercase;transform:rotate(-20deg);text-align:center;text-shadow:0 .5rem 1.5rem #000;-webkit-user-select:none;user-select:none}.frame-img{width:100rem;position:absolute;opacity:.5}.grapes-img{width:40rem;position:absolute;opacity:.7;transition:all 1.5s}.grapes-img:hover{opacity:1;transform:scale(2)}.section-4{z-index:20}.section-4-wrapper{display:flex;flex-direction:column;justify-content:center;align-items:center}.section-4-bg{width:110%;height:110%;position:absolute;background:linear-gradient(#000c,#000000b3),url(/imgs/section-4-bg.jpg) center no-repeat;background-size:cover;z-index:-1;filter:blur(.5rem)}.section-4-heading{font-size:10rem;font-weight:300;text-align:center;margin-bottom:7rem;color:#d50000;-webkit-user-select:none;user-select:none}.new-wines-img{width:70rem;border:.1rem solid #fff;padding:1rem;opacity:.7}.section-5{z-index:10}.section-5-wrapper{background:linear-gradient(#000000b3,#00000080),url(/imgs/section-5-bg.jpg) center no-repeat;background-size:cover;display:flex;align-items:center;justify-content:center}.footer-list li{font-size:2rem;font-weight:700;letter-spacing:.1rem;color:#ddd;margin:1rem 10rem}.footer-list li:first-child{text-transform:uppercase;color:#fff}.footer-img{width:60rem;margin:0 20rem;opacity:.9}.copyright{position:absolute;bottom:7rem;font-size:2rem;font-weight:600;text-align:center;color:#eee;letter-spacing:.2rem}.copyright2{position:absolute;bottom:2rem;font-size:1.2rem;font-weight:600;text-align:center;color:#eee;letter-spacing:.2rem}.menu-btn{--size: 2.6rem;width:var(--size);height:var(--size);background:none;border:none;display:none;flex-direction:column;justify-content:space-between;cursor:pointer;z-index:120;text-align:right}.bar{width:6vw;height:5rem;padding:.3rem;margin:.2rem;background:#d50000;transition:transform .4s,opacity .4s}@media (max-width: 999px){.menu-btn{display:flex}.nav-list{position:fixed;top:0;right:-100%;height:100vh;width:18rem;flex-direction:column;padding-top:8rem;background:#222;transition:right .4s}.navbar.open .nav-list{right:0}.navbar.open .bar-1{transform:rotate(45deg) translate(.8rem,1rem)}.navbar.open .bar-2{opacity:0}.navbar.open .bar-3{transform:rotate(-45deg) translate(.5rem,-.6rem)}}@media (min-width: 1000px){.nav-list{flex-direction:row}}@media (max-width: 1600px){.sale-bag{width:35rem}.wine-bottle{width:65rem}.footer-img{width:45rem;margin:0 12rem}}@media (max-width: 1300px){.sale-bag{width:30rem}.wine-bottle{width:60rem}.footer-img{width:35rem;margin:0 10rem}}@media (max-width: 1200px){.nav-link{margin:0 1.5rem}.section-1-heading-wrapper{width:80%}.section-1-heading{font-size:8rem}.sale-bag{width:25rem}.sale-btn{width:20vw;height:4rem;font-size:1.7rem}.wine-bottle{width:50rem}.footer-img{width:25rem;margin:0 7rem}}@media (max-width: 1000px){.navbar{justify-content:start;padding-left:2rem}.nav-list-mobile{margin-top:4rem;display:flex;flex-direction:column;justify-content:center;align-items:right}.collapse{display:none}.menu{display:block;width:5rem;height:2.5rem;position:absolute;top:1rem;right:2rem;display:flex;flex-direction:column;justify-content:space-between}.menu-line{background-color:#d50000;transition:transform .5s}.change .menu-line-1{transform:rotate(40deg) translate(.5rem,1rem)}.change .menu-line-2{transform:translate(-.2rem,2rem)}.change .menu-line-3{transform:rotate(-40deg) translate(.5rem,-1rem)}.nav-list{position:absolute;top:5rem;right:-21rem;flex-direction:column;height:calc(100vh - 5rem);background-color:#333;justify-content:start;padding:2rem;border-radius:.5rem 0 0;transition:right .5s}.change .nav-list{right:0}.nav-link{margin:1rem}.section-2-wrapper{flex-direction:column}.sale{order:1}.section-3-heading{font-size:12rem}.frame-img{width:70rem}.grapes-img{width:25rem}.section-4-heading{font-size:8rem}.new-wines-img{width:60rem}.section-5-wrapper{flex-direction:column}.footer-img{width:20rem;order:1}.footer-list{width:60vw;margin:2rem auto}}@media (max-width: 800px){.left-btn{left:2rem}.right-btn{right:2rem}.section-1-heading{font-size:6rem}.sale-bag{width:20rem}.wine-bottle{width:40rem}.section-3-heading{font-size:11rem;opacity:.7}.frame-img{width:60rem}.new-wines-img{width:45rem}.progress-wrapper{top:0;left:50%;transform:translate(-50%)}}@media (max-width: 600px){.section-1-heading{font-size:4rem}.sale-btn{width:40vw;height:4rem;font-size:1.7rem}.sale-bag{width:15rem}.wine-bottle{width:30rem}.section-3-heading{font-size:10rem}.frame-img{width:35rem}.section-4-heading{font-size:6rem}.new-wines-img{width:35rem}.footer-list{width:80vw;margin:2rem auto}}@media (max-width: 500px){html{font-size:45%}.left-btn{left:.5rem}.right-btn{right:.5rem}.nav-list{top:6.5rem}.section-3-heading{font-size:8rem}.grapes-img{width:15rem}.grapes-img:hover{width:25rem}}
